How to Clean Golf Grips

Keep your golf club grips clean.

Golfers want to do everything they can to improve their game. Keeping the grips on your golf clubs clean can keep hardened and cracked grips from hurting your game. Dirt and oils from your hands can cause your grips to deteriorate. If you clean them regularly, you won't have to replace them quite as often.

Things You'll Need

  • 1 gallon warm water
  • Mild degreaser such as dish soap
  • Scrub brush
  • Clean soft rag

Instructions

    • 1

      Mix a few drops of a mild dish soap with a gallon of warm water.

    • 2

      Put the scrub brush into the soapy water and work the bristles into the pores of your grips, being careful not to scrub too hard.

    • 3

      Take a soft cloth and dip it into the soap solution. Thoroughly wipe down the grips from top to bottom.

    • 4

      Rinse your grips under clean, warm running water. Be careful not to get the shaft of the club wet.

    • 5

      Thoroughly dry the grips with a clean, soft dry cloth. Dry the shaft if you have gotten any water on it.
